I ran into a problem flying approaches in IMC yesterday. I could not pull up approach plates on AvareX, not pleasant to put it mildly.

I can reproduce the problem on the ground. It happens when my Samsung Tab A7 Lite (Android 14) is connected to my Stratux (running v1.6r1) and the Radar option is active in AvareX. When I tap on plates in the airport menu, it takes minutes (1-5) for charts to show up. 

A probably related problem is that when I zoom in or out on the main map, the map sometimes vanishes and can take several minutes to reappear. Or I see a coarse-resolution map that becomes high-resolution after 1-3 minutes. 

When the tablet is connected to the internet and not to the Stratux, everything works fine when Radar is activated. I guess the problem is related to the connection between the tablet and the Stratux and how the radar information is being processed.

This is more than just a nuisance when flying IMC

Has anyone run into a similar issue?

Radar is internet based. You don't need it enabled for adsb radar. Disable radar and topo layers when flying.
